Tunneling and rattling in clathrate crystal

Abstract

We present tunneling and rattling motions of an off-center guest atom in cage referring to a clathrate crystal La3Pd20Ge6. The elastic constant C44 of La3Pd20Ge6 shows a Debye-type dispersion around 20 K obeying a relaxation time tau = tau0exp(E/kBT) with an attempt time tau0 = 2.0*10-12 sec and an activation energy E = 197 K. At low temperatures below 3 K down to 20 mK, the C44 shows a softening of C44 = C440(T-TC0)/(T-Theta) with TC0 = -337.970 mK and Theta = -338.044 mK. These facts are attributed to two different types of the off-center motions with Gamma5 symmetry in 4a-site cage of La3Pd20Ge6, a thermally activated rattling motion over the potential hill and a tunneling motion through the potential hill at low temperatures.
